Distributed Systems Engineer
London, Greater London, United Kingdom
Mondo Bank
Engineer
February 2015 to Present
London, United Kingdom
Starling Bank
Engineer
November 2014 to February 2015
London
Hailo
Technical Lead, Platform
June 2012 to November 2014
London, United Kingdom
General Assemb.ly
Instructor (Contract)
June 2014 to October 2014
London
Droplet
Systems Engineer (Contract)
April 2012 to July 2012
VAX
Web Team Lead
May 2011 to June 2012
Birmingham
Wider Plan
Development Lead
July 2008 to May 2011
Redditch
What company does Matt Heath work for?
Matt Heath works for Mondo Bank
What is Matt Heath's role at Mondo Bank?
Matt Heath is Engineer
What industry does Matt Heath work in?
Matt Heath works in the Computer Software industry.
Who are Matt Heath's colleagues?
Matt Heath's colleagues are Emma Guy, Alessio Piergiacomi, Joshua Ratilal, Wayne T., Adam Phillips, Richard Layte, Irina Bednova, Lyuben Todorov, Robin Murphy, and Rubén Tarí
📖 Summary
Delivery focused full stack engineer, specialising in highly available distributed systems and cloud based infrastructure and automation, with comprehensive web development skills and experience. Strong business orientation with leadership experience, excellent communication skills, and innovation in competitive environments.Engineer @ From February 2015 to Present (9 months) London, United KingdomEngineer @ Building a new digital bank and financial services platform. Joined as a founding engineer, designed and implemented the core platform, along with infrastructure automation and tooling including a continuous integration pipeline and distributed tracing system. - Development of a new micro-service platform, written from scratch in Go and Ruby. - Encapsulation of services in Docker containers with Apache Mesos and Marathon. - RabbitMQ and NSQ for scalable synchronous and asynchronous message delivery. - Development of an open source Distributed Tracing system - Phosphor (https://phosphor.io) - Integration with numerous external systems and protocols including SOAP. From November 2014 to February 2015 (4 months) LondonTechnical Lead, Platform @ Making taxi heaven. For passengers and drivers. Nice. - Worked with a wide range of technologies, including PHP, Ruby, Go, MySQL, Cassandra, Redis, Memcached, RabbitMQ, NSQ, Zookeeper, Docker and numerous AWS services. - Migration from single region PHP/MySQL application to a PHP based Service Oriented Architecture using Cassandra, running on AWS across three continents. - Member of R&D team which re-platformed Hailo to a Go based microservice architecture - Technical Lead of the Platform team, responsible for the platform Hailo runs on, covering architecture, infrastructure design and automation, and tooling for Hailo’s developers. - Design and development of highly available, high throughput services in Go to replace Hailo’s existing PHP and Java infrastructure; including a highly available distributed geo-spacial search engine which tracked drivers in realtime, zoning services for geolocation, and generation of globally unique 64 bit IDs. - Development of highly automated infrastructure on AWS, using Puppet, and bespoke tooling in Ruby and Go; highest contributor to the Go AWS client library. Built tooling that allowed developers to quickly create new environments for testing. - API design & implementation in both JSON over HTTP, and Protocol Buffers over RPC. - Worked on open source Boxen project, creating Puppet modules with custom providers to bootstrap local development environments and laptops for new starters - Spoke about Hailo’s approach to microservice architectures at conferences and meetups in London, France, Russia, and Lithuania. From June 2012 to November 2014 (2 years 6 months) London, United KingdomInstructor (Contract) @ Taught the Back-End Web Development course at General Assembly, London. This was a part time course which taught Ruby on Rails to non developers, helping them towards building their own web applications over a 10 week period. Teaching this programme helped me develop my communication and presentation skills. From June 2014 to October 2014 (5 months) LondonSystems Engineer (Contract) @ Droplet is a secure mobile commerce platform which integrates cashless payment with customised mobile marketing. Worked with the Droplet team on a contract basis; building their Ruby on Rails based API, and building secure, scalable, infrastructure with Amazon Web Services prior to their launch - using EC2, VPC, Network ACLs, RDS and a number of other services. From April 2012 to July 2012 (4 months) Web Team Lead @ Vax is the UK’s best-selling floor care brand and is part of the global TTI Floorcare group. In my role as Web Team Lead I was responsible for development and maintenance of TTIs portfolio of web systems within Europe, the Middle East and Asia. - Consolidated a wide portfolio of custom PHP4 based websites onto a single Magento Enterprise based platform, migrating legacy dedicated server infrastructure to Rackspace Cloud and AWS; using highly available Nginx web proxies for SSL termination and Rackspace Cloud Load Balancers to progressively migrate traffic between two data centres with zero downtime. - Custom integrations for numerous external systems including Microsoft Dynamics (ERP) for stock levels, customer credit limits and order fulfilment; Snap Fulfil (Warehouse management) for order status and tracking codes; and Heat CSM (Helpdesk / Call Centre) for warranty registrations and claims. - Introduction of automated infrastructure management and provisioning using Rackspace Cloud, AWS, Puppet, and automated deployment with Capistrano. - Led a team of 5 developers, consisting of both permanent and contract staff at a range of skill levels, using agile project and team management skills. From May 2011 to June 2012 (1 year 2 months) BirminghamDevelopment Lead @ Wider Plan is an award-winning provider of employee benefits and administration services, including childcare vouchers, and a number of other payroll salary sacrifice schemes. - Led a team of 14, with responsibilities including architecture design, infrastructure management and recruitment, while actively contributing to development. - Redeveloped a number of internal systems to modernise bespoke PHP4 code into Kohana3 (PHP5 MVC framework) applications. Increasing reliability, and improving security to modern standards, while decomposing applications towards a Service Oriented Architecture with internal APIs. This involved the full development lifecycle, from requirements analysis to delivery, using agile development practices. - Development of bespoke financial applications in PHP and Visual Basic with MySQL, including security fixes, architectural optimisation as the organisation scaled, and introduction of development best practices. From July 2008 to May 2011 (2 years 11 months) RedditchBSc, Chemistry @ University of Leicester From 2005 to 2008 Matt Heath is skilled in: Git, Golang, PHP, Ruby, Agile Methodologies, Web Development, Linux System..., Amazon Web Services..., Distributed Systems, High Availability, Muffins, Dog Walking, Go, HTML 5, JavaScript, Capistrano, CSS3, OOP, Puppet, Cassandra, RabbitMQ, MVC, CSS, Subversion, Ruby on Rails, Symfony2, Automation, TDD, Cloud Computing, NSQ, Zookeeper, Project Management, Scrum, AJAX, Continuous Integration, Kohana, jQuery, Design Patterns, Scalability, Databases, Mobile Devices, Front-end, Linux, MySQL, Salesforce.com, E-commerce, SOA, Integration, System Architecture, HTML5
Introversion (I), Intuition (N), Thinking (T), Judging (J)
1 year(s), 2 month(s)
Unlikely
Likely
There's 86% chance that Matt Heath is seeking for new opportunities
Enjoy unlimited access and discover candidates outside of LinkedIn
Trusted by 400K users from
76% of Fortune 500 companies
The most accurate data ever
Hire Anyone, Anywhere
with ContactOut today
Making remote or global hires? We can help.
No credit card required
Matt Heath's Social Media Links
mattheath....